Occupy 2.0

Reeling from what increasingly appears to have been a well-coordinated, nationwide crackdown upon Occupy encampments, the imminent question now facing Occupy Nova Scotia is, “What now?” The notion of maintaining a communal space remains of paramount importance, and some have devoted themselves to finding an alternate living arrangement. Occupy Nova Scotia gears up

“Enough is enough,” says Ryan McKenna. “You can only get pushed around and lied to for so long before you have stand up and say ‘enough.’” McKenna is participating in Occupy Nova Scotia, a local offshoot of what is now the global Occupy Wall Street movement.
